Mª Pilar Montijano Cabrera, ed. Broadening Horizons in TEFL: 21st Century Perspectives. Archidona: Ediciones Aljibe, 2005. I.S.B.N.: 84-9700-225-3

The book is an up-to-date approach to the field of Foreign Language Teaching Methodology. Its ample scope and its easy reading make it an altogether appropriate textbook for EFL Methodology students. As it deals with the basics of 2LA Research as well, it could also be of great help for Doctorate Students. Last but not least, because of the manifold teaching resources and methodological suggestions it proposes, it could be equally suitable for those in-service EFL teachers searching for pathways for their own professional growth and on-going education. Every chapter provides the reader with a sound introduction to the topic being dealt with, plus additional suggested reading for those readers with needs to delve further into the topic. They also propose a series of thought-provoking activities to help internalise all the concepts, theories and ideas presented throughout the chapter.

The book comprises the following chapters:
1. Teaching Foreign Languages in the Context of the Knowledge Society (Daniel Torres)
2. The Pragmatics of Interaction: What we need to know to promote classroom participation (Teresa Morell Moll)
3. Reasons to Integrate Literature in the Foreign Language Classroom (Sacramento Jáimez)
4. Multiple Intelligences Theory as a framework for Teaching English to teenagers in Spanish Context (Mª Carmen Fonseca)
5. Cross-curricular activities in the secondary 'monolingual' Foreign Language Classroom (Simon Andrewes)
6. Teaching English as a Foreign Language in a World of New Technologies: to add-in or to integrate, that's the question! (José Navarro Alcántara)
7. Learners' Autonomy, Empowerment and Self-direction in FL Learning: a Pedagogical Reality (Mª Pilar Montijano Cabrera)
8. Affect in Foreign Language Teacher Education (Jane Arnold)
9. Basic Tools for Research in Language Achievement: Defining the Essentials (Ángela Mª Montijano Cabrera).
